Delivering Feedback
In this one day course you will examine the essential elements in providing effective feedback to enhance learning and explore the potential effects on learners. The activities and discussions will provide you with an opportunity to reflect on methods of providing feedback to trainees, and in particular encourage you to investigate methods for delivering feedback in difficult scenarios. Through role play and small group work you will rehearse techniques for providing effective feedback and their application to the anaesthetic setting.
